Note:
  Freehold and buildings were revalued on 30 June 1995 by the Valuation Office, on the basis of open market value for existing use. Other tangible assets have been valued at cost at the time of purchase or at take-on to the Asset Register and all assets have since been revalued using the latest available indices. The Ministry's premises in London, York, Guildford and other places are Civil Estate property on which the department pays a capital charge in its capacity as the major occupier. The Minister holds certain agricultural properties referred to as "The Minister's Estate" and these are included in the above.
